Waterval Works Module 1 – Digester Heating and Mixing

Project Value: R 44.2 Mil
Client: ERWAT
Completion Date: 2017
Consulting Engineer: AECOM
The project included the complete refurbishment of the existing module 1 sludge digestion system at the Waterval WWTW. The existing draught tube mixers was replaced with a more efficient and reliable pump mixing system with Evoqua patented nozzles. Centex chopper pumps were used for the mixing and sludge heating requirements.
The existing boiler room was refurbished and the heat exchanger installed in the room to protect them from the elements. A Cyclotherm boiler was supplied to provide the sludge heating requirements. The contract also included refurbishment of the existing two gas holders. The floating dome gas holder was refurbished on site due to the size of the unit. The membrane gas holder was completely disassembled and a new membrane installed and the sheeting replaced where required.
